Vanishing Dolphins: The Battle to Save Māui & Hector’s

Will Routledge Season 1 Episode 3

In this episode, we sit down with Christine Rose founder and chair of Māui and Hector’s Dolphin Defenders to explore her remarkable three decade journey protecting two of the world’s rarest marine mammals. Christine shares powerful stories from her encounters with these elusive dolphins, both from the shoreline and at sea, and discusses what first sparked her passion for their protection.

We unpack the serious threats these dolphins face from fishing bycatch to habitat degradation and why every New Zealander should care about their survival. With fewer than 60 Māui dolphins left, this is a conversation about urgency, hope, and what it means to become a lifelong guardian of our oceans.
